GBP7.85
0.83% yesterday
London, May 12, 05:35 pm CET
ISIN
GB00B63H8491
Symbol
RR
Industry

Rolls-Royce Stock price

GBP7.85
+0.81 11.55% 1M
+2.32 41.86% 6M
+2.21 39.21% YTD
+3.68 88.15% 1Y
+7.04 872.62% 3Y
+6.90 726.75% 5Y
+4.72 150.79% 10Y
London, Closing price Mon, May 12 2025
-0.07 0.83%
ISIN
GB00B63H8491
Symbol
RR
Industry

Key metrics

Market capitalization GBP67.06b
Enterprise Value GBP66.44b
P/E (TTM) P/E ratio 26.53
EV/FCF (TTM) EV/FCF 21.69
EV/Sales (TTM) EV/Sales 3.51
P/S ratio (TTM) P/S ratio 3.55
P/B ratio (TTM) P/B ratio negative
Revenue growth (TTM) Revenue growth 14.70%
Revenue (TTM) Revenue GBP18.91b
EBIT (operating result TTM) EBIT GBP2.28b
Free Cash Flow (TTM) Free Cash Flow GBP3.06b
EPS (TTM) EPS GBP0.30
P/E forward 31.32
P/S forward 3.49
EV/Sales forward 3.46
Show more

Is Rolls-Royce a Top Scorer Stock based on the Dividend, High-Growth-Investing or Leverman Strategy?

As a Free StocksGuide user, you can view scores for all 6,793 stocks worldwide.

Rolls-Royce Stock Analysis

Unlock Scores for Free

Analyst Opinions

18 Analysts have issued a Rolls-Royce forecast:

14x Buy
78%
2x Hold
11%
2x Sell
11%

Analyst Opinions

18 Analysts have issued a Rolls-Royce forecast:

Buy
78%
Hold
11%
Sell
11%

Financial data from Rolls-Royce

Income Statement P&L | Balance Sheet | Cash Flow


TTM Annually
Dec '24
+/-
%
18,909 18,909
15% 15%
100%
- Direct Costs 14,902 14,902
15% 15%
79%
4,007 4,007
12% 12%
21%
- Selling and Administrative Expenses 323 323
177% 177%
2%
- Research and Development Expense 520 520
20% 20%
3%
3,164 3,164
5% 5%
17%
- Depreciation and Amortization 887 887
6% 6%
5%
EBIT (Operating Income) EBIT 2,277 2,277
5% 5%
12%
Net Profit 2,521 2,521
5% 5%
13%

In millions GBP.

Don't miss a Thing! We will send you all news about Rolls-Royce directly to your mailbox free of charge.

If you wish, we will send you an e-mail every morning with news on stocks of your portfolios.

Rolls-Royce Stock News

AD HOC NEWS
12 days ago
Der Triebwerkshersteller Rolls-Royce GB00B63H8491 hält trotz der Belastung von US-Zöllen auf sein Geschäft die Jahresprognosen aufrecht.
AD HOC NEWS
12 days ago
Rolls-Royce GB00B63H8491 haben am Donnerstag mit kräftigem Zuwachs von Zuversicht für die weitere Geschäftsentwicklung profitiert.
AD HOC NEWS
12 days ago
(Tippfehler in der Überschrift behoben: Rolls-Royce).LONDON - Rolls-Royce GB00B63H8491 haben am Donnerstag mit kräftigem Zuwachs von Zuversicht für die weitere Geschäftsentwicklung profitiert.
More Rolls-Royce News

Company Profile

Rolls-Royce Holdings Plc designs, develops, manufactures, and services integrated power systems for use in the air, on land, and at sea. The company operates its business through following segments: Civil Aerospace, Power Systems, Defense, ITP Aero, and Corporate. The Civil Aerospace segment offers commercial aero engines and aftermarket services. The Power Systems segment includes engines, power systems and nuclear systems for civil power generation. The Defense segment consists of military aero engines, naval engines, submarines and aftermarket services. The ITP Aero segment provides aeronautical engines and gas turbines. The company was founded in March 1906 and is headquartered in London, the United Kingdom.

Head office United Kingdom
CEO Tufan Ergin-Bilgic
Employees 42,211
Founded 1906
Website www.rolls-royce.com

Register for Free

StocksGuide is the ultimate tool for easily finding, analyzing and tracking stocks. Learn from successful investors and make informed investment decisions. We empower you to become a confident, independent investor.

The Apple stock at a glance with charts, current key metrics, news and stock analyses.
The Best Dividend Stocks in the Dividend Top Scorer list.
Stock Analyses of the Best Stocks Worldwide.
Start building wealth today